The official music video for "One More Song" was released in December 1997 and was notably filmed in Dublin , Ireland. is a track by the European-American pop group The Kelly Family , released as the second single from their eleventh studio album, Growin' Up (1997). Written and sung by Paddy Kelly , the song is a mid-tempo pop-rock anthem that captures themes of perseverance, brotherhood, and the importance of music during difficult times. Key Information Release Date: November 3, 1997. Primary Vocals: Paddy Kelly. Producers: Kathy and Paddy Kelly.
